Positive Affect Subscale of Memorial University of New Foundland Scale
Distribution
Range: 0-10, Mean: 6.63;  SD: 2.95
Operationalization
Selfreport on 5 questions:
In the past months have you been feeling:
a:On top of the world?
b:In high spirits?
c:Particulary content with your        life?
d: Lucky?
e: Generally satisfied with the way your life has turned out?

Rater:
2: yes
1: don't knoe
0: no
